Michael grew up in Brighton and trained at RADA. A familiar face on stage and TV, his recent leading West End roles include Sam Carmichael in Mamma Mia!, Billy Flynn in Chicago and David Buckle in Michael Frayn’s comedy Donkeys’ Years. Richard's theatre credits include Cat on a Hot Tin Roof directed by Debbie Allen (Novello). Also, John in Roy Williams’s Angel House directed by Paulette Randall, Angel in The Unexpected Guest (Bill Kenwright tour) and Michael in The Brothers by Angie Le Mar (Hackney Empire). Strictly Come Dancing champion Tom Chambers will be missed when he leaves Top Hat in February 2013. Tom's acting career started at the tender age of 12 when he was cast as the eponymous Dracula in a school production of The Dracula Spectacular. During his time at school, he was a member of the National Youth Music Theatre (NYMT) with whom he appeared in a variety of musical theatre shows.
